Output 10642873c8273039069a92b5f3b04ab18c3eb162e9c534e0cc1cdba3179d79a3:1

value
18486
script pubkey
OP_0 OP_PUSHBYTES_20 502968e4dad50e3bbe91197392d54aeda4476abb
address
bc1q2q5k3ex6658rh053r9ee9422akjyw64mpf4zd5
transaction
10642873c8273039069a92b5f3b04ab18c3eb162e9c534e0cc1cdba3179d79a3
spent
true